  • Holi special: How Sanjay Leela Bhansali uses colour as emotion and meaning in his films

    Sanjay Leela Bhansali uses colour not merely for aesthetics but as a narrative tool — red for passion and love, blue for longing, white for purity, gold for grandeur and black for emotional depth. Stemming from his longing for colour in childhood, his films use distinct palettes to deepen drama and character expression, making visuals a central part of the storytelling experience.
